Adverse reactions after Covid-19 vaccination in persons affected by leprosy: A scoping review.

AbstractBackground:
Leprosy reactions are the main pathway leading to severe nerve damage and disability. These reactions can occur at any time. The coronavirus disease 2019 (Covid-19) pandemic led to a catastrophic loss of human life and has had a devastating impact on persons affected by leprosy.
Objective:
To achieve deep insight into the subject of adverse reactions acquired after Covid vaccinations in persons affected by leprosy through a literature review.
Materials and Methods:
A scoping review was conducted in the studies published between July 2021 and June 2022 using the Preferred Reporting Items for Systematic Review and Meta-Analysis Extension for Scoping Reviews (PRISMA-ScR) checklist.
Results:
Using the search strategy, a total of 130 articles were found, of which five were relevant to the study. The adverse reactions were acquired mostly in males [9 (81.8%)]; the majority of them belong to borderline tuberculoid [4 (36.4%)], and most of them were released from treatment (multi-drug therapy) [7 (63.6%)].
Conclusion:
Surveillance and management of adverse events following immunization (AEFI) are essential; even minor AEFI should be reported and documented in a line list.
